This section requires trusses to be braced to prevent rotation and to provide lateral stability.
If your local building authority has a rafter spacing code you may not space rafters wider than required by code.
It allows the bracing requirement to be specified in the construction documents or on the individual truss design drawings.
Truss web bracing is critical to the stability of the roof system yet very few residential projects have engineering observation of completed roof systems.
